IPL champion in India’s T20 World Cup 2026 squad

Many players in India’s T20 World Cup-winning team had already experienced IPL glory before conquering the international stage. These include some of the biggest names in modern Indian cricket.

allrounder hardik pandya The team has one of the most decorated IPL champions. Pandya has won IPL titles five times – four times with Mumbai Indians (2015, 2017, 2019, 2020) and once in his debut season as Gujarat Titans captain in 2022. His ability to perform with both bat and ball in high-pressure matches makes him one of the most valuable players in the league.

Another key player in India’s fast bowling attack, Jasprit Bumrahhas also lifted the IPL trophy five times with Mumbai Indians. Since his debut in 2013, Bumrah has been the mainstay of Mumbai’s bowling attack, and has played a key role in their amazing run of titles.

India’s T20 captain Suryakumar Yadav Has also experienced many IPL victories. He won the trophy with Kolkata Knight Riders in 2014 and then added more titles with Mumbai Indians in 2019 and 2020. Known for his innovative strokeplay, Suryakumar has been a consistent performer in both franchise and international cricket.

wicketkeeper-batter Ishaan Kishan Has also enjoyed success in the IPL with Mumbai Indians, winning back-to-back titles in 2019 and 2020. His aggressive batting style has often provided explosive starts for his teams.

Meanwhile, the mysterious spinner Varun Chakraborty and power-hitter Rinku Singh Both were part of Kolkata Knight Riders’ memorable IPL title-winning team in 2024. Rinku’s finishing ability and Varun’s ability to take wickets in the middle overs made them key players in that championship run.

T20 World Cup 2026 trophy with Rinku Singh (PC: X.com)

allrounder Shivam Dubey Also included in this list after winning the IPL with Chennai Super Kings in 2023. His powerful hitting in the middle order proved crucial to CSK’s title-winning campaign.

Members of India’s T20 World Cup 2026 squad who are from IPL winning teams

Apart from the players who actively contributed in winning the title, some members of India’s T20 World Cup 2026 squad have also been a part of IPL-winning franchises in the early stages of their careers.

wicketkeeper-batter sanji samson Was part of the Kolkata Knight Riders team that won the IPL in 2012. However, he did not get the opportunity to play in any matches that season. Despite this, Samson has carved a niche for himself as one of the most talented batsmen in Indian cricket.

Similarly, all-rounder Akshar Patel He was included in the Mumbai Indians team that won the IPL in 2013, although he did not play any matches that year. Over the years, Akshar has developed into a reliable all-rounder for India, contributing with both bat and ball across all formats.
